Toxins typical in pet toys
Many dog toys consist of nasty toxic substances like arsenic, phthalates, lead, formaldehyde and more that can trigger health problem (womp womp). Preventive Veterinarian says at this time, there’s no overarching committee tracking family pet item manufacturers, so there’s nobody guaranteeing these contaminants avoid of chew toys. The only way to understand exactly what you’re tossing into your pet’s mouth is by checking the products on the producer’s site of each toy you buy.
The org works difficult to not just recognize products containing damaging chemicals, but to let individuals know which chemicals might be concealing in plain sight. Tennis balls created for family pets were more likely to have lead in them than those found on the court at Wimbledon.
Other chemicals, like phthalates, are even sneakier. They turn up in lots of various types of plastics for their ability to add some strength to products. Because it’s so hard to identify what exactly is in all your dog’s toys, you best choice is going with brands that are transparent about their product materials or asking your vet for particular suggestions.
Canine size and chew style
Another thing to think about when acquiring chew toys for your pet dog is your pet dog’s size and chew style. Any toy that can fit totally inside your pet’s mouth is off-limits (huge choking risk). Never ever offer a young puppy chew toys made for adult pets!

Check in with your veterinarian prior to purchasing rawhide, as it’s also not for all canines. Banfield Animal Health center specifies you should buy top quality rawhide and monitor your dog while he’s chewing it. Rawhide tends to split and can get lodged in throats or stomachs.
